# Log sampling for the Wrennet notification service
# This service emits roughly 40k log lines per minute at peak, so we
# sample INFO at 5% and keep WARN/ERROR at 100%. If support needs full
# traces for an incident, flip sample_rate to 1.0 for no more than one
# hour — the sink fills quickly. Sampled logs are written to the store below.

replica DSN, yadup-hahig: mongodb://gilys_svc:Mx@db-5f8f.norvasoft.internal:5432/eliion

**Handover: profile-store sharding (from Dara to whoever's next)**

We're mid-migration on sharding the Plumveil user-profile store — shards 1–6 are live, 7 and 8 still drain from the old monolith. The rebalancer is paused on purpose; resume it only after shard 8 syncs. If the coordinator dies, restore its state from the Kestwick vault using the recovery passphrase below.

strongbox words: druvan-lamys-eliius-jorax-istox-soreth-ulays-gilix-ralix-oliiel-norwyn-casvan-praius

**Ticket: Staging env misconfigured for Scanbridge integration**

During review of the Scanbridge barcode scanner integration, we found the staging host was running with the production env file copied verbatim, meaning staging scans were authenticated against the live Wareloft inventory API. This violates our environment-separation policy. Remediation: rotate the affected credential and provision a staging-scoped one. The corrected staging `.env` must contain the line below.

secret setting of tajof-bahif: COURIER_KEY3=65d

For security review. The import wizard's prod settings no longer match the committed baseline. Drift includes the upload size ceiling, the permitted delimiter set, and the flag controlling formula-injection sanitization — the last one matters most. Unknown who changed it or when; audit log retention expired. Request: confirm the baseline below is the approved posture, then we'll force-reconcile and lock direct edits. No customer data touched during investigation. The committed baseline values are as follows.

service settings:
soriel:
  pin: 2676
  tenant: sorys
  seal: seal_9a8be454
  metrics_host: metrics.soriel.ordinstack.corp
  standby_team: kelax
  escalation: silath-sorir
  nonce: 65e0a1